I ran one season on these tires and they didn’t leave a lasting impression on me. They’re mediocre tires. They suffer from wheelspin when accelerating hard with AWD, and braking is average as well. They’re quiet, have good directional stability and are comfortable to drive. Maybe I would have gotten some more life out of them if the sidewall hadn’t started tearing. I sold them. I won’t be buying them again, and I wouldn’t recommend them to anyone else.

The tyre replaced the Michelin Lattitude Cross (with a higher fuel consumption than the standard ones). They are less noisy than the Michelin, but there's still a slight rumble.
They grip the road well and the tread pattern allows for off-road driving. They hold the car firmly in the rain, even on puddles. At high speeds, they don't tend to wander on the road. Compared to premium tyres, they are about an order of magnitude cheaper and ride about the

I bought it relying on reviews. The tire is soft, quiet, and holds well in the rain, no complaints. I've driven 10 thousand km, its wear resistance is good. I don't see the point in overpaying 2-3 times for branded tires, as there are no questions about this tire.
